    A Comprehensive Overview of Liquid Measurement

    To fully grasp the relationship between ounces and quarts, we need to explore the hierarchy of liquid measurements within the U.S. customary system. This system, while sometimes confusing due to its irregularities, is still widely used in the United States. The basic units are:

    • Fluid Ounce (fl oz): The smallest unit we'll consider here, as defined above.

    • Cup: Equal to 8 fluid ounces. This is a common unit in cooking and baking.

    • Pint: Equal to 2 cups or 16 fluid ounces.

    • Quart: Equal to 2 pints or 32 fluid ounces. This is the unit we are focused on.

    • Gallon: Equal to 4 quarts or 128 fluid ounces. This is one of the larger units often used for purchasing liquids in bulk.

    The relationship between these units can be visualized as a pyramid, with gallons at the top, dividing down into quarts, then pints, then cups, and finally, fluid ounces at the base. Each step down represents a doubling of the number of units. This is crucial for easily remembering conversions.

    It's also important to note that there are differences between the U.S. customary system and the metric system. The metric system, which is used by most of the world, uses liters (L) and milliliters (mL) to measure volume. 1 fluid ounce is approximately equal to 29.57 milliliters, and 1 quart is approximately equal to 0.946 liters. While these conversions are useful, they are not the focus of this article.

    Finally, it is vital to specify that we are discussing fluid ounces (volume) and not ounces of weight. While the term "ounce" is used for both, they measure different properties and should not be confused. For instance, an ounce of water by weight is different from a fluid ounce of water.

    Tips and Expert Advice for Accurate Measurement

    Accurate measurement is crucial in many areas, from cooking to chemistry. Here are some tips and expert advice to help you measure liquids accurately and convert between ounces and quarts with confidence:

    1. Use the Right Measuring Tools: Invest in a set of high-quality measuring cups and spoons, as well as a liquid measuring cup. Dry measuring cups are designed for measuring solids, while liquid measuring cups have a spout for easy pouring and markings that allow you to measure accurately at eye level.

    2. Read Liquid Measurements at Eye Level: When using a liquid measuring cup, place it on a flat surface and bend down to read the measurement at eye level. This will ensure that you are not over- or under-measuring due to parallax error. The meniscus, or the curve of the liquid, should be at the correct measurement line.

    3. Understand Measurement Conventions: Be aware that there are different conventions for measuring certain ingredients. For example, when measuring flour, it's best to spoon it into the measuring cup and then level it off with a knife. Avoid scooping flour directly from the bag, as this can compact it and result in too much flour in your measurement.

    4. Know Your Conversions: Memorize or keep a handy reference chart for common conversions, such as the number of ounces in a quart. As a reminder, there are 32 fluid ounces in 1 quart. Knowing these conversions will save you time and prevent errors.

    5. Double-Check Your Measurements: Before adding an ingredient to a recipe or experiment, double-check your measurement to ensure that it is accurate. This is especially important when dealing with critical ingredients or precise ratios.

    6. Consider Temperature: The volume of liquids can change slightly with temperature. For the most accurate measurements, allow liquids to reach room temperature before measuring. This is particularly important for scientific applications.

    7. Use a Kitchen Scale for Accuracy: For the most precise measurements, consider using a kitchen scale to weigh ingredients instead of measuring them by volume. This is especially helpful for baking, where accurate ratios are essential for success.

    8. Calibrate Your Measuring Tools: Over time, measuring cups and spoons can become slightly warped or damaged, which can affect their accuracy. Periodically calibrate your measuring tools by comparing them to a known standard.

    Frequently Asked Questions (FAQ)

    • Q: How many fluid ounces are in a quart?

      • A: There are 32 fluid ounces in one quart.
    • Q: Is there a difference between a liquid ounce and a dry ounce?

      • A: Yes. When we talk about liquid volume, we use fluid ounces. Dry ounces are a measure of weight and are part of a different system. For fluid measurements, always specify "fluid ounces."
    • Q: How do I convert quarts to ounces quickly?

      • A: Multiply the number of quarts by 32. For example, 2 quarts is equal to 2 * 32 = 64 fluid ounces.
    • Q: Why is it important to know how many ounces are in a quart?

      • A: Knowing this conversion is useful for cooking, baking, mixing drinks, following recipes, and various other applications where liquid measurements are important.
    • Q: Is a quart the same in the US and the UK?

      • A: No, a US quart is about 0.946 liters, while a UK quart is about 1.136 liters. So, the number of ounces will differ slightly between the two.
    • Q: Can temperature affect the volume of a liquid?

      • A: Yes, liquids expand slightly when heated and contract when cooled. However, for most practical purposes, this difference is negligible.
